在Linux环境下进行机器学习数据库的配置与优化,首先需要选择合适的数据库系统。常见的选项包括PostgreSQL、MySQL和MongoDB,它们各自适用于不同的场景。例如,PostgreSQL适合需要复杂查询和事务处理的任务,而MongoDB则更适合处理非结构化数据。

安装数据库时,应确保系统依赖库已正确安装。使用包管理器如apt或yum可以简化这一过程。同时,配置文件中的参数需要根据实际硬件资源进行调整,例如内存分配和连接数限制。

AI生成图像,仅供参考

数据库性能优化是关键步骤。可以通过索引优化、查询语句调整以及定期清理冗余数据来提升效率。•合理设置缓存机制可以减少磁盘I/O,加快数据访问速度。

为了保障数据安全,应启用备份与恢复机制。定期执行全量和增量备份,并测试恢复流程,以确保在发生故障时能够快速恢复数据。同时,配置防火墙和用户权限管理也是必要的安全措施。

监控数据库运行状态有助于及时发现潜在问题。使用工具如Prometheus和Grafana可以实现对CPU、内存和查询延迟等指标的实时监控。通过分析这些数据,可以进一步优化系统性能。

dawei

【声明】:舟山站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复